MediaTek launched the Dimensity 9600 Pro today and it's MediaTek's first processor built on TSMC's 2nm node. The Dimensity 9600 Pro brings two prime cores in a 2+3+3 layout and it's the first chip to use Arm's next-generation C2-series CPU cores. It also packs the mighty Mali G2-Ultra NX GPU, which first arrived on Xiaomi's Xring O3 chipset. Dimensity 9600 Pro: CPU

In April, Weibo tipster Digital Chat Station (DCS) claimed MediaTek's next flagship would push clock speeds close to 5GHz for near desktop-level performance. A few days later, DCS followed up with a detailed specs leak of the Dimensity 9600 Pro that revealed the 2+3+3 core layout including Canyon and Gelas cores.

Now, most of it has come out true, except the peak clock speed. The Dimensity 9600 Pro moves to a 2+3+3 octa-core layout, replacing the 1+3+4 core cluster MediaTek used on earlier flagships like the Dimensity 9500 processor. It's the first Dimensity chip to feature two large prime cores instead of one.

The 2x prime cores are Arm C2-Ultra cores (codenamed "Canyon"), clocked at 4.55GHz. In addition, you get 6x Arm C2-Pro cores: three at 4.35GHz with 1MB of L2 cache each and three at 3.10GHz with 512KB of L2 cache each. There are no Premium cores this year.

Next, the chip packs 34.5MB of total cache across the L2, L3 and system levels, including 16MB of L3, and the L2 cache is 21% larger than the one on the Dimensity 9500.

It's worth noting that the Dimensity 9600 Pro doesn't come close to the 5GHz clock speed. The chipset tops out at 4.55GHz on the Arm C2-Ultra cores. That said, it's still an improvement over the single prime core on the Dimensity 9500 which operated at 4.21GHz.

Apart from that, the CPU also supports SME2 extension (Scalable Matrix Extension 2), which accelerates matrix multiplication on the CPU for AI and machine learning tasks.

Dimensity 9600 Pro: GPU

The Dimensity 9600 Pro uses the next-gen Arm Mali G2-Ultra NX GPU in a 12-core configuration, the same core count as the Mali G1-Ultra on the Dimensity 9500.

Arm recently unveiled the Mali G2-Ultra NX along with the C2-Ultra CPU and described it as the first Mali GPU to build AI acceleration directly into the shader cores. On the Dimensity 9600 Pro, MediaTek claims the GPU is 27% faster at peak performance and draws 24% less power at peak.

In addition, the Dimensity 9600 Pro delivers 18% faster ray tracing performance than the Dimensity 9500 with support for console-grade gaming at up to 185fps. During the event, MediaTek said that the Mali G2-Ultra NX GPU on the Dimensity 9600 Pro scored 3,029 points in 3DMark Solar Bay Extreme test.

MediaTek has also introduced a new Dimensity Neural Graphics Architecture, which combines the GPU and AI compute for hardware-accelerated frame generation, GPU-based AI upscaling and improved ray tracing. MediaTek divides this work between the GPU and NPU and its HyperEngine software brings further gaming optimisations.

Dimensity 9600 Pro Geekbench Score

Now, coming to the benchmark numbers. When the early Geekbench score of Dimensity 9600 Pro appeared, DCS's early estimate put the chip at 4,200-4,300 single-core and 12,000-12,500 multi-core.

Later, a Geekbench 6 listing appeared showing a "Mediatek MT6995" chipset (Dimensity 9600 Pro) running on the upcoming Vivo X500 Pro Max. Here, the Dimensity 9600 Pro scored 4,137 in single-core and 12,751 in multi-core.

During the event, MediaTek claimed the Dimensity 9600 Pro scored 4,276 points in Geekbench 6.4 single-core test and 12,650 in multi-core test. According to MediaTek, the Dimensity 9600 Pro delivers 17% higher single-core and 15% higher multi-core performance than the Dimensity 9500. For comparison, the Dimensity 9500 scored 3,315 in single-core and 9,914 in multi-core in our testing.

Dimensity 9600 Pro: NPU

The Dimensity 9600 Pro uses a new dual-NPU architecture, which is built around an Agentic AI Engine. MediaTek is saying that it can be used for on-device agents that can see, reason and act. It adds a high-performance NPU 1090 with a Super Efficient NPU 2.0 that MediaTek says is 40% more power efficient for always-on AI.

For heavier AI work, MediaTek claims the NPU 1090 doubles INT4 compute and delivers 51% higher LLM prefill performance than the previous generation. It also claims 55% higher token generation per watt and 40% faster LLM token generation. Finally, MediaTek says the chip can run on-device AI models up to 30 billion parameters including Mixture of Experts (MoE) models.

Dimensity 9600 Pro: Memory and Storage

Coming to memory, the Dimensity 9600 Pro moves to LPDDR6 RAM, which is 33% faster than the LPDDR5X used before. And storage moves to UFS 5.0, which is twice as fast compared to dual-channel UFS 4.0.

MediaTek has also worked on memory management to keep more apps active in the background. It's handled by the Dimensity Scheduling Engine 3.0. MediaTek says the chip can hold 25 apps in memory at once, including large language models. Not to mention, on-device model launch speed is 27% faster with the feature turned on.

What About the Competition?

MediaTek has launched the Dimensity 9600 Pro about a week before Qualcomm's Snapdragon Summit, which is scheduled for September 22-24. However, Apple's A20 Pro is already out so let's check out the performance difference. 

As always, Apple has set the highest bar in single-core performance. Apple's A20 Pro appeared on Geekbench, running on the iPhone 18 Pro Max and it scored 4,719 in single-core and 12,677 multi-core on Geekbench 6.

Its single-core result is ahead of every Android chip. On multi-core, the gap has closed, but don't forget that Apple includes only six cores while MediaTek packs eight cores.

Next, Qualcomm's top chip, the Snapdragon 8 Elite Extreme Gen 6 (essentially the Snapdragon 8 Elite Gen 6 Pro), is also a 2nm chip and it's said to run at 5.01GHz.

Just recently, the Dimensity 9600 Pro and Snapdragon 8 Elite Extreme Gen 6 appeared on the newer Geekbench 7. The Snapdragon chip ran on a Qualcomm reference design and the Dimensity 9600 Pro ran on the upcoming Oppo Find X10 Pro Max.

The Snapdragon 8 Elite Extreme Gen 6 scored 3,582 in single-core and 12,247 in multi-core, ahead of the Dimensity 9600 Pro's 3,242 and 11,132 points, respectively. Basically, the Snapdragon 8 Elite Extreme Gen 6 leads by about 10.5% in single-core and about 10% in multi-core.

All in all, the leaked numbers put the Dimensity 9600 Pro behind the Apple A20 Pro in single-core tasks and slightly behind Qualcomm's Snapdragon 8 Elite Extreme Gen 6.

There Is Also a Dimensity 9600M Chip

Along with the Dimensity 9600 Pro, MediaTek announced a second chip called the Dimensity 9600M. It's aimed at bringing flagship-level performance and efficiency to more affordable phones. The Dimensity 9600M features the older Arm C1-series CPU cores and Mali G1-Ultra GPU. It runs the same Agentic AI Engine, Dimensity Scheduling Engine and the HyperEngine supports gaming up to 185fps.

The Dimensity 9600 Pro is MediaTek's strongest flagship yet but it still has to prove itself under sustained load. It has moved to a 2nm process node, features two large Arm C2-Ultra prime cores and the new Mali G2-Ultra NX GPU looks like a monster.

That said, we still don't know about its thermal behaviour. Two prime cores running at 4.55GHz generate a lot of heat and recent Dimensity flagships have struggled to sustain their peak performance under heavy load.

MediaTek, for its part, claims major efficiency gains this time. It says the Dimensity 9600 Pro reduces ultra-core power consumption by 37% and multi-core power consumption by 61% compared to the Dimensity 9500, which should help with heat. That said, we should test sustained performance in a retail phone before passing a conclusive judgment.

As we saw in our Dimensity 9500 testing, the chip dropped to 59% of its peak performance in a 15-minute CPU stress test. In fact, it started dropping the performance within the first two minutes. Now, whether MediaTek and its partners have actually fixed sustained performance or just added larger vapour chambers to manage the heat is something we will know once retail phones are available.
